Join Captain Leeway and his ragtag crew as they uncover the enigmatic menace threatening the Great Sea. Equip and upgrade your crew for turn-based gunfights packed with ricochet action and engage in real-time naval combat. Get ready to aim, plot, and plunder in this uproarious Steambot adventure!

Very enjoyable followup to the first SteamWorld Heist while keeping what worked well and improving on certain things like character abilities and class levels.

If you're a completionist the game can get a little repetitive by the very very end (mostly when grinding for hats) but it took me around 40 hours to 100% the game and that's hardly how you're "suppose to" play video games lol.

Story writing was fairly surface level (no pun intended) but got the message across well and had some memorable characters and touches on concepts like legacy and living up to expectations. It could have been much more in depth (again...the puns) but it does what it needs to and lets you get back to the gameplay quick.

I'd happily take a SteamWorld Heist 3 one day.

Disappointed

I really wanted to enjoy this after loving the first, but this sequel feels more frustrating than fun. Missions constantly push you to rush or get swarmed by enemy spawns and alarms. The pacing and tactical control just aren't there anymore.

Even better than the excellent first game with a satisfying variety of job skills and synergies, as well as personal abilities for the various crewmates. Extremely satisfying to set up the perfect turn and have a ricocheting Sniper shot nail someone in the head, or string together a combination of skills that allows you to kill 10 people spread out across the map in a single turn as a Reaper.

Sunk 40+ hours into this, and really tempted to play it again and chase those achievements/final levelups I didn't get.
